Chandeliers Recalled by Dolan Northwest Due to Impact and Laceration Hazards
Dolan Northwest LLC, of Portland, Ore., dba Seattle Lighting, Globe Lighting, Builders Lighting and Destination Lighting
Hazard
The top loop of the fixture can bend and break causing the chandelier to fall, posing an impact and laceration hazard to consumers.
Remedy
Consumers should prevent people from going into the immediate area underneath the chandelier. Contact Dolan Northwest to receive a free repair.
Sold at
Seattle Lighting, Globe Lighting and Builders Lighting showrooms in the Pacific Northwest and online at DestinationLighting.com from November 2012 through May 2017 for about $390.
Affected count
About 260
Injuries reported
The firm has received four reports of the top loop failing causing the chandelier to fall, resulting in one report of property damage to the floor under the chandelier. No injuries have been reported.
Manufactured in
China
Remedy type
Repair
Products
Design Classics Chandeliers
